Hildreth, Nebraska
Hildreth, Nebraska is a rural community in Franklin County, located in the south‑central High Plains between Wilcox and Upland.
Known for its agricultural heritage, quiet prairie setting, and strong community identity, Hildreth serves families and farms across northern Franklin County.

Extended Historical Background
Hildreth was established in the late 19th century as settlers moved into the south‑central High Plains to establish farms and ranches.
Its location between Wilcox and Upland made it a natural gathering point for grain movement, local trade, and community life.
The community grew around agriculture, small businesses, and the institutions that supported rural families across Franklin County.
Hildreth has maintained a strong sense of identity, with well‑kept neighborhoods, active community organizations, and a tradition of local events.
Today, Hildreth remains a close‑knit rural town that supports the agricultural economy of Franklin County and provides a link between Wilcox, Upland, and the surrounding countryside.
